Avignon has long been recognized as a culinary destination with great restaurants. For such a small town you'll find many great eateries where you can sample French cuisine. You'll find bakeries, patisseries, restaurants, chocolatiers, and cafes to try. Cooking classes are also a popular activity in town.

Dining out in Volos is an experience not to be missed. Greece cuisine is very regional specific, and this area has its own dishes that are very different from elsewhere in the country. Deep fried kolitsianoi (sea anemone), boubari (local sausage), and spetzofai (sausage, tomato, and peppers) are just some of the unique dishes in the area.

The historic old town of Avignon is revered around the world. The walled medieval old town is a UNESCO World Heritage Site and it's filled with history.

In the summer, Volos is around the same temperature as Avignon. Typically, the summer temperatures in Volos in July average around 26°C (78°F), and Avignon averages at about 24°C (75°F).

It's quite sunny in Avignon. The sun comes out a lot this time of the year in Volos. Volos usually receives around the same amount of sunshine as Avignon during summer. Volos gets 330 hours of sunny skies, while Avignon receives 354 hours of full sun in the summer.

In July, Volos usually receives less rain than Avignon. Volos gets 20 mm (0.8 in) of rain, while Avignon receives 31 mm (1.2 in) of rain each month for the summer.

Typical Weather for Avignon and Volos

Volos Avignon
Temp (°C) Rain (mm) Temp (°C) Rain (mm)
Jan 6°C (42°F) 30 mm (1.2 in) 7°C (44°F) 67 mm (2.6 in)
Feb 7°C (45°F) 35 mm (1.4 in) 8°C (46°F) 70 mm (2.8 in)
Mar 10°C (49°F) 36 mm (1.4 in) 10°C (50°F) 56 mm (2.2 in)
Apr 14°C (56°F) 29 mm (1.1 in) 13°C (56°F) 57 mm (2.2 in)
May 19°C (66°F) 37 mm (1.5 in) 17°C (63°F) 60 mm (2.3 in)
Jun 23°C (74°F) 24 mm (0.9 in) 21°C (69°F) 38 mm (1.5 in)
Jul 26°C (78°F) 20 mm (0.8 in) 24°C (75°F) 31 mm (1.2 in)
Aug 25°C (77°F) 16 mm (0.6 in) 23°C (74°F) 46 mm (1.8 in)
Sep 22°C (71°F) 29 mm (1.1 in) 20°C (69°F) 65 mm (2.6 in)
Oct 17°C (62°F) 47 mm (1.9 in) 16°C (61°F) 130 mm (5.1 in)
Nov 11°C (52°F) 58 mm (2.3 in) 11°C (51°F) 68 mm (2.7 in)
Dec 7°C (44°F) 52 mm (2 in) 7°C (45°F) 62 mm (2.4 in)
